Our well-worn (at least from 1985) family VHS tape of the various Disney Halloween specials is one of my favorite things to watch ever, and especially around this time of year. Unsurprisingly, many of the specials are on YouTube, including 1987's fabulous "DTV" (guess what it's supposed to be a Disney take on). Whenever I hear any of the other songs on the special (you can watch the whole thing!) I think of this.

This has "Thriller" by Michael Jackson (2:00), "Ghostbusters" by Ray Parker Jr (6:40)



"Bad Moon Rising" by Credence Clearwater Revival (3:25), "Monster Mash" by Bobby "Boris" Pickett (6:18)




"Someone's Watching Me" by Rockwell




"Evil Woman" by Electric Light Orchestra, "Superstition" by Stevie Wonder (2:56), "You Better Run" By Pat Benatar (6:18)




"That Old Black Magic" by Spike Jones, "Dreamtime" by Daryl Hall (2:24), "Sweet Dreams" by the Eurythmics (7:20)




It's funny, but as an adult I think I love "Dreamtime" the best where as a kid, I was kinda "Meh." I blame the Pagan elements (Artemis and Her bow, Thor's hammer, Zeus, Mickey's "astral body" aspects at both the beginning and the end)
So well done, all of it.
